What Are Cookies?
Cookies are lightweight data packets, typically small text files, transmitted to your browser and stored locally on your device's storage subsystem upon visiting a website. These files enable stateful interactions between your browser and the web application by persisting session identifiers, user preferences, and telemetry data.
Cookies serve several functions, including but not limited to:
- Facilitating session continuity and authentication
- Supporting application security measures (e.g., CSRF tokens)
- Improving page rendering performance via caching mechanisms
- Logging diagnostic and telemetry information for analytics
